About ELIZABETH HARLAND ALMSHOUSE CHARITY

ELIZABETH HARLAND ALMSHOUSE CHARITY is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 501819).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Verified" rating with a CharityScore of 72/100 — a well-rated and transparent charity that meets strong governance standards. This indicates a reliable charity with strong fundamentals across most of our assessment criteria. In its most recent reporting year (2024), ELIZABETH HARLAND ALMSHOUSE CHARITY reported a total income of £20,054 and total expenditure of £17,212, a spending ratio of 86% indicating a strong proportion of funds directed to charitable work. According to the Charity Commission register, ELIZABETH HARLAND ALMSHOUSE CHARITY describes its activities as follows: Maintenance of four Almshouses Nos 1,3,5 &7 Oldham Cottages, Colton, Rugeley, Staffs.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for ELIZABETH HARLAND ALMSHOUSE CHARITY.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
